举个例子:比如我要注册1000个账户,如果我用一个线程去执行一千次注册的话,会很慢。但如果我智能的给这1000个账户分配64个线程来执行(在执行项目中,会保持64个线程同时运行,当一个线程结束时,会自动启用一个新线程,并且会自动启动)从账户顺序来看(分配一个新账户),那么速度将是之前的64倍,效率可想而知。
注意:但是由于机制问题,最大并行线程数只能为64。
非常高效而且非常简单的算法,使用之后你会发现它是如此的好用,它会让执行的线程最充分地利用CPU。
当然我不会说,整个算法只有17行代码……
18015476350[下载].rar
|